The Tremblant area spans four fishing zones (9, 10, 11 & 15) all having similar seasons and catch limits. The Diable River Fishing Sector falls within zone 11 & 15 while Mont-Tremblant Parc and Rouge-Mattawin reserve are within Zone 15.
* Prices in $Can and 15% taxes not included. Note : Youths 17 and under may fish without a license if accompanied by someone with a license. You can purchase your license in Mont-Tremblant village. Specific information for Mont-Tremblant Parc and Rouge-Mattawin Reserve In addition to a valid Québec fishing license, access rights for fishing (13$/pers./day) must be purchased at the entrance of both Mont-Tremblant Parc and Rouge-Mattawin reserve. Boat and motors rental is available for most fishing lakes at additional cost. Fishing access rights to any of the lakes can be reserved two days in advance by calling 1-800-665-6527 (within Québec) or 1-418-890-6527 (outside Québec). All reservations not kept, and any other available lake access are offered through a lottery draw at 8 a.m. each morning to those at the gate, so be there well ahead to get your name in the draw. All lakes are subject to annual catch limits and may become closed once quotas are achieved. So why not practice catch and release and prolong the fishing season on your favourite lake.
